#B59054 Hex Color Code

#B59054

The Hexadecimal Color #B59054 is a contrast shade of Peru. #B59054 RGB value is rgb(181, 144, 84). RGB Color Model of #B59054 consists of 70% red, 56% green and 32% blue. HSL color Mode of #B59054 has 37°(degrees) Hue, 40% Saturation and 52% Lightness. #B59054 color has an wavelength of 596.7037n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#B59054 is #CC9966.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#B59054 is #B85. The Closest Color to #B59054 is #CD853F. Official Name of #B59054 Hex Code is Muddy Waters.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#B59054 is 0 Cyan 20 Magenta 54 Yellow 29 Black and #B59054 CMY is 0, 20, 54.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#B59054 is hsl(37,40,52,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(37, 54, 71).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#B59054 is 30.63, 30.41, 12.64.
Hex8 Value of #B59054 is #B59054FF. Decimal Value of #B59054 is 11898964 and Octal Value of #B59054 is 55310124. Binary Value of #B59054 is 10110101, 10010000, 1010100 and Android of #B59054 is 4290089044 / 0xffb59054.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#B59054 is 0.416, 0.413, 0.413 and YIQ Color Space of #B59054 is 148.223, 41.3263, -10.8465.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#B59054 is 33.46, 30.15, 12.94.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#B59054 is 62.01, 6.56, 36.93.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#B59054 is 62.01, 28.75, 42.93.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#B59054 is 62.01, 37.51, 79.93. Hunter Lab variable of #B59054 is 55.15, 2.64, 25.01.

Various Color Shades of #B59054

To get 25% Saturated #B59054 Color, you need to convert the hex color #B59054 to the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, increase the saturation value by 25%, and then convert it back to the hex color. To desaturate a color by 25%, we need to reduce its saturation level while keeping the same hue and lightness. Saturation represents the intensity or vividness of a color. A 100% saturation means the color is fully vivid, while a 0% saturation results in a shade of gray. To make a color 25% darker or 25% lighter, you need to reduce the intensity of each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components by 25% or increase it to 25%. Inverting a #B59054 hex color involves converting each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components to their complementary values. The complementary color is found by subtracting each component's value from the maximum value of 255.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#B59054

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
